    It's an ok game, good nostalgia. Being dinosaurs is cool but not very often is the player presented to do so. There is minimal combat which makes the game so boring if you are doing it by yourself.

    This is a great Lego game. There is a lot of stuff to do, from all the movies, and a lot of side quest on the map. The missions are very fun to do and its one of the best Lego game that I played. If you can, play in co-op, its a fun game to do with a partner!

    Positive things ;

    + Lot of things to do
    + Fun Missions
    + Big maps
    + Enjoyable Co-op mode

    Jurassic Park in particular doesn't suit this design because flattening the mechanics removes all notions of tension from the game, an essential part of the film series.
